Obituary For Jack R. Lowther, Sr.

Jack R. Lowther, Sr., 76 formerly of Steubenville passed away quietly surrounded by his loving family on Monday, September 12, 2016 in Massillon, OH. He was born on December 3, 1939 in Wheeling, WV a son of the late Clair W. and Carrie R. Rogers Lowther, Jr. He graduated from Wintersville High School in 1957 where he lettered in football and baseball. He was a 1961 graduate of Allied Institute of Technology as a master machinist. He retired from Wheeling Pittsburgh Steel after 32 years as a tool and die maker. He was a 50 year member of Pilgrim Lodge #691 and a member of St. Paul’s Episcopal Church. Jack is survived by his wife Margaret “Maggie” Ault Lowther; children Janice (Phil) Isbell, Joan (Joel) Pfisthner, Joy (Mike) Everson, Jack (Tammy) Lowther III, Julia (John) Current; grandchildren Joshua, Jaclyn, Jordan (Ty) Isbell, Jess and Jill Pfisthner, Courtney Dezentje, Michael and Mcgregor Everson, Wynnonah, Jack and Ray Lowther, Jacob, Jacquelyn (Paige), Jaelyn and John Wyatt Current; brother Gary (Janet) Lowther. Friends may call at Dunlope-Shorac Funeral Home, 215 Fernwood Rd., Wintersville, OH on Friday from 3-7p.m., where funeral services will be held on Saturday, September 17, 2016 at 10a.m. with Fr. Steven McKeown officiating. Burial at Holly Memorial Gardens. In lieu of flowers memorial contributions may be made to: Crossroads Hospice, 3743 Boettler Oaks Drive, Suite E., Green, OH 44685 or St. Paul’s Episcopal Church.
